titleOfInvention PELLETS AND TABLETS STABLE IN WATER
abstract The present invention addresses the challenges of producing water-stable granules and / or water-stable tablets without the use of binder or heat. The invention relates to methods of forming water-stable granules and / or water-stable tablets, their composition and methods of use.
